Canned Heat

$3.50





This is a great Provident Living item. This can has a roll of toilet paper soaked in alcohol inside. Only the alcohol burns and it provides heat. When the alcohol is all used, you simply pour another bottle of alcohol in. It would be a great addition to your emergency storage.



Estimated time is 1/2 hour
